The various events in World of Warcraft will soon scale with the players’ levels. Even small twinks will then be able to strive for the rewards.
At regular intervals, World of Warcraft is visited by various seasonal events. There are the classics, like the Hallow’s End or the Winter Veil, and some “younger” events like the revamped Valentine’s Day “Love is in the Air”. Almost all of these events have special rewards that can only be obtained for a limited time.
The rarest and most valuable rewards, such as the mount from the Headless Horseman or the Pink Love Rocket from Valentine’s Day, can only be farmed by characters who are near the level cap.
But that may soon come to an end. Already on the PTR of Patch 7.1.5, “Love is in the Air” is being revamped so that the event bosses scale – similar to the quest areas on the Broken Isles of Legion. In plain terms, this means that most players will be able to bring out their countless mini-twinks to farm the coveted mounts. In very special extreme cases, this will even lead to players leveling multiple characters to level 16 per day, just to have a chance at the rare mounts, delete the character afterwards, and then repeat the process as often as leisure allows.
The upcoming festival Winter Veil (essentially WoW Christmas) will probably not yet be affected by these changes, nor will the Lunar Festival scale yet. But afterwards, most events should be suitable for everyone who can enter the respective dungeon of the event at their normal level.
